When it comes to precision and efficiency in PCB manufacturing, a CNC router is an essential piece of equipment. These machines use computer numerical control to accurately carve and shape the circuit boards, ensuring the highest quality end product. However, with so many options available in the market, it can be challenging to choose the ideal wholesale electronics PCB CNC router. Here are some factors to consider when making your decision.
Firstly, it is crucial to assess the specific requirements of your business. Consider the size and thickness of the PCBs you will be working with. Look for a CNC router that can accommodate your needs and provide you with the ability to work on various sizes and thicknesses comfortably. Additionally, consider the production volume you are expecting. If you have a high demand for PCB production, it is important to invest in a machine that can handle bulk orders efficiently.
Another important aspect to consider is the spindle power of the CNC router. The spindle is responsible for cutting, drilling, and shaping the PCBs. A higher spindle power will enable the machine to handle tougher materials and increase productivity. However, it is important to strike a balance between power and precision. Look for a CNC router that offers a variety of spindle power options to suit your specific requirements.
Precision is paramount in PCB manufacturing, so it is crucial to select a CNC router with high accuracy and repeatability rates. Look for a machine that has a robust construction and advanced features to ensure precise and consistent results. Features like automatic tool changers, laser or optical calibrations, and high-resolution cameras for alignment can greatly enhance accuracy and reduce production errors.
When purchasing a CNC router, it is also important to consider the software compatibility. The software should be user-friendly and easily integrated with your current design and manufacturing processes. Look for a machine that supports industry-standard software like Gerber files, G-code, or other popular PCB design software. Additionally, consider the availability of technical support and training for the software to ensure a smooth transition and efficient operation.
Lastly, consider the reputation and reliability of the supplier when choosing a wholesale electronics PCB CNC router. Look for a reputable supplier that has a track record of providing high-quality machines and excellent customer service. Read reviews and testimonials from other customers to gauge their satisfaction levels and the overall performance of the machine.
